Skrine

Skrine was founded on 1 May 1963 and is one of the largest full-service legal firms with an integrated range of specialist business groups providing a comprehensive range of legal services to a large cross-section of the business community in Malaysia as well as abroad.

Skrine was established as ‘Skrine & Co’ on 1st May 1963 by John Skrine, Stanley Peddie, Peter Mooney, William Donald Bewsher and Chin Yoong Chong. Embracing the advent of the computer age and modernisation of the nation, the Firm expanded rapidly in the 1970s and 1980s. Today, the firm has 38 partners, 5 consultants, 47 associates. Skrine is the exclusive Malaysian member of Lex Mundi (Law of the World), a network of leading independent law firms in over 160 jurisdictions around the world and is also the sole Malaysian member of the Pacific Rim Advisory Council (PRAC), a unique strategic alliance within the global legal community which consists of more than 30 major independent law firms, each with substantial presence and expertise in the pan-Asian region.
 
The firm was named as The International Who’s Who Malaysian Firm of the Years 2008 and 2009 by the Who’s Who Legal Awards.
